v2ray 在苹果电脑 macOS 上安装、配置与使用指南
v2ray 是一款开源的网络代理工具,用于科学上网加密通信等。下面将介绍在苹果电脑的 macOS 系统里如何安装、配置和使用。
1,在 macOS 系统安装 v2ray
如果系统里没有 Homebrew,先安装 Homebrew:
/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
使用Homebrew来安装v2ray。打开终端,输入以下命令:
brew install v2ray
2,配置 v2ray
v2ray 的配置文件位于 macOS 系统的 /usr/local/etc/v2ray/config.json
配置文件节点说明:
inbounds:入站协议和端口
outbounds:出站协议和服务器地址。其中,vmess是v2ray的一种协议,用于加密通信。
配置示例如下:
{
"inbounds": [
{
"port": 1080,
"protocol": "socks",
"settings": {
"auth": "noauth",
"udp": true
}
}
],
"outbounds": [
{
"protocol": "vmess",
"settings": {
"vnext": [
{
"address": "example.com",
"port": 443,
"users": [
{
"id": "xxxx",
"alterId": 64
}
]
}
]
},
"streamSettings": {
"network": "tcp",
"security": "tls"
}
}
]
}
设置代理:
在 macOS 系统可以使用系统代理设置来配置 v2ray。
打开“系统偏好设置”,选择“网络”,选择当前使用的网络连接。
在“高级”选项卡里选择“代理”,选择“SOCKS代理”。
在“SOCKS代理服务器”中输入“127.0.0.1”和“1080”(1080 是配置文件的port端口),然后保存设置。
3,使用 v2ray
可以在浏览器中使用 v2ray,也可以在终端中使用。
浏览器中使用 v2ray(以 Chrome 浏览器为例):
1,安装 SwitchyOmega 浏览器扩展程序。
2,打开 SwitchyOmega 的选项页面,选择“新建情景模式”。
3,输入情景模式的名称,选择“代理协议”为“SOCKS5”,代理服务器为127.0.0.1和1080(1080 是配置文件的port端口),然后保存设置。
4,点击浏览器里的 SwitchyOmega 的图标,选择刚才创建的情景模式。
以上4步完成后就可以科学上网了。
终端中使用 v2ray:
打开浏览器终端(系统自带的或 iTerm2 均可),输入以下命令(端口号是配置文件中的port端口):
export ALL_PROXY=socks5://127.0.0.1:1080
输入完成,就可以使用 curl 命令来科学上网了
curl https://www.google.com
我的笔记